The Benefits of a 10kg Wash Machine

A 10kg washing machine is the ideal size for most households. A larger drum can allow for more laundry to be washed in one go. Imagine washing up to 50 items in one go or even a large doona and curtains.

Additionally, they're generally classified as A for energy efficiency, so you'll save money on electric bills. They are also easy to use and come with great features such as specialist stain shifters for hayfever sufferers, allergen removal and shorter cycles.

Larger drum

A larger drum is beneficial in many ways. It allows you to do more laundry at one time, saving you time and energy by decreasing the amount of laundry that you have to wash every week. In addition, a larger drum can also help to keep your clothes from bunching up and getting wrinkled.

Many people are using smaller washing machines such as the models with 7kg or 8kg capacities. However, these are not always the best option for modern families. A washing machine that weighs 10kg will provide many benefits including an improved wash cycle and more space for larger items.


You can fit 50 T-shirts, or a king-size duvet, in a single load of 10 kilograms. This is enough for a family of four, and is ideal for those who have to go through lots of clothes. Additionally, a 10kg washer consumes 10 percent less energy than its smaller counterparts.

Modern washing machines provide various cycles, including those for delicates, sportswear, and heavy fabrics. Some models come with an additional rinse feature which is beneficial for items that are difficult to clean.

There are also a number of laundry programs that are specifically designed for cotton, wool and synthetics. These programs will help improve the quality of your laundry and extend its life span. Additionally, many washing machines have an exclusive setting for handwashing which can be beneficial for delicates and silks.

The average size of the drum on a 10-kg washing machine is greater than smaller washers, and can hold more laundry. It can also be easier to load a larger drum since you don't have to squeeze the laundry into the machine.

Put your hand in the drum of your washing machine and check if you can reach the top of the fabric. If you aren't able to then the machine is loaded and ready to begin. Overloading a washer can cause the clothes to get clumped together and not rotate properly, leading to poor results.

Running uses less energy

When a washing machine is switched on, it uses energy from two main sources: heating equipment that creates the hot water mix for washing, and an electric motor that rotates the drum. The power consumption of a machine is dependent on the size and the wash cycle you select. A larger washing machine will consume more power but it will also clean the laundry quicker and more efficiently.

In general, larger machines are more efficient and use 10% less energy per kilo of laundry than smaller or mid-sized appliances. However, the amount of energy your washing machine consumes will depend on the load you use it for and your habits of energy consumption.

Less noise

A washing machine that weighs 10kg has a larger drum than smaller machines that produce less noise during the wash cycle and spin cycle. This is a huge benefit for those who live in apartments or open-plan living spaces and need to share the laundry space with other people. It can be irritating to have a noisy washing machine, particularly if you're trying to work at home or host a dinner gathering for your family. A quiet washing machine is therefore a must-have for anyone looking to keep their work and home environments as peaceful and calm as they can.

The noises generated by larger washing machines are also less jarring when they spin and drain. They're constructed with a stronger and thicker casing, and they're designed to be as soundproof as possible. If you notice that your washing machine makes loud noises it could be a sign that there are loose objects inside the tub or drum. This could cause damage to the machine, and needs to be addressed immediately to prevent any further damage or breakdown.

Make sure your machine is not overloaded, as this will cause it to create more noise and consume more energy. The sound of a resounding banging is usually due to buttons or zippers caught between the drum and lid. It could also occur if the door seal is damaged and water seeps into the casing. If you notice this problem it is important to call a repair specialist immediately as it could cause more serious issues with your washing machine in the future.
